Job Summary:
As a Process Engineering Senior Associate in the International Consumer Bank, you will be a seasoned Business Process Analyst. You will design new business processes that shape customer journeys for our digital retail bank. Your expertise in retail banking domains—products, customer service, cards, fraud, and Fincrime—will help us deliver outstanding experiences. You’ll collaborate with diverse teams and play a key role in building the bank of the future.
Job Responsibilities:
- Design end-to-end business processes and implement recommendations using industry-standard tools such as BPMN 2.0 and DMADV.
- Partner with internal groups and stakeholders to develop, implement, and track process improvements.
- Support operations teams by driving productivity and process enhancements.
- Coordinate project activities across operations, technology, compliance, and legal teams.
- Monitor project status, mitigate risks, escalate issues, and manage stakeholder expectations.
